Friday
Enthusiastic readers must have realized that the writers of this blog love walking for some reason. It's not a party by definition, but I would suggest having a walk on Stylewalker Night. This late evening event is for those who are interested in buying the freshest stuff of young and nice Hungarian designers. In some of the shops colourful exhibitions, dry champagne and not too loud music are more than likely to appear.

Right after meeting all the trendy kids in town, why don't just go to Mono? Casino Bangkok is probably the most famous regular techno party in Budapest, organized by the NVC (No Vidra Crew) guys. Hundred percent Hungarian, hundred percent techno, we trust them.

Saturday
Committed to arts? Loving those openings with snacks and wine as well? Also up for some dancing? The perfect place to be on Saturday night is the Portfolio Points Grand Opening Party in West Balkán. Portfolio Points is about to bring contemporary art closer to us; a nice and friendly step in this process is the opening party, where you can dance on four stages. For those who can't choose, I would suggest making some moves to the music of the Girls&Mathematics djs.

We don't give up and still recommend checking Szikra, the newest venue in Budapest. On Saturday night, the ones who love hip-hop shouldn't miss AkkezdetPhiai and Busa Pista. I warn you, some Hungarian knowledge is more than useful this night, these guys really do know something about lyrics.
